对于运营微信公众号的管理员来说,遇到“此公众号并没有这些scope的权限,错误码10005”的提示可能会引起不小的困扰。这通常发生在尝试执行某些特定操作时,公众号权限不足导致的问题。本文将为您提供解决这一问题的详细步骤和建议。
问题原因分析
错误码10005通常表示您的公众号试图执行一个超出其当前权限范围的操作。这可能发生在以下几种情况:
- 公众号尚未认证。
- 尝试访问未授权的API接口。
- 公众号类型不支持该操作。
解决步骤
- 确认公众号类型和认证状态:
- 确保您的公众号已经完成了认证,并且是服务号类型。服务号拥有更多高级接口的访问权限。
- 访问微信公众平台:
- 登录微信公众平台(mp.weixin.qq.com),进入您的公众号管理界面。
- 检查接口权限:
- 在“开发”选项下的“开发者工具”中,检查“接口权限表”或相似的选项,确认您的公众号是否拥有执行操作所需的权限。
- 申请所需权限:
- 如果发现缺少必要的权限,您可能需要按照页面提示完成相关的认证或权限申请流程。
- 某些特殊接口可能需要单独申请权限,并提供使用场景说明。
- 等待审核:
- 提交申请后,需等待微信团队的审核。一旦审核通过,相关权限将被开通。
- 重新尝试操作:
- 权限申请成功并通过审核后,您可以再次尝试之前无法执行的操作。
常见问题及注意事项
- 更新公众号资料: 保持公众号的资料最新,特别是联系方式和认证信息。
- 遵守平台规则: 确保您的操作符合微信公众平台的规定,避免违规行为。
通过上述步骤,大多数关于微信公众号错误码10005的问题可以得到解决。合理管理您的公众号权限,可以确保您的账户正常运行,有效地进行各项操作。